Joe Jackson's career spanned 1908-1920. Neither Baseball Almanac nor Baseball Reference have strikeout data for the years 1908-1912. In the last eight years of his career, 1913-1920, Jackson struckout 158 times. His high was 34 strikeouts with the Naps in 1914. His low was 10 with the White Sox in 1919.
